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about banking in Voluntown, Connecticut

What are the best options for in-person banking in Voluntown, given the limited number of physical bank branches?

Voluntown residents primarily rely on Dime Bank, which has a branch in town, and Charter Oak Federal Credit Union, which has a strong local presence. For broader national services, the nearest Bank of America branches are in nearby towns like Norwich. Many residents also utilize online and mobile banking to manage their accounts, with mail-in deposit services offered by some institutions to compensate for the lack of local ATMs from major national banks.

How can I access cash or an ATM in Voluntown without paying high fees?

Voluntown itself has very few ATMs, so fee-free access requires planning. The most convenient option is the Dime Bank ATM located at their Voluntown branch. Charter Oak Federal Credit Union members can use the CO-OP shared branch network ATMs, though the nearest physical branch is in Jewett City. Many residents also use cash-back options at local retailers like the Voluntown Market to avoid fees. It's advisable to check your bank's specific ATM network to find the closest no-fee locations.

Are there local banks or credit unions in Voluntown that offer specialized loans for rural property or land ownership?

Yes, both Dime Bank and Charter Oak Federal Credit Union have experience with the unique financial needs of Voluntown's rural community. They offer land loans, agricultural financing, and home equity products tailored to properties with acreage, outbuildings, or agricultural use. These local institutions often have more flexible underwriting for rural properties compared to large national banks like Bank of America, making them a preferred choice for many landowners in the area.

Just a short drive away, Charter Oak Federal Credit Union offers a member-owned alternative. As a credit union, their profits are returned to members in the form of lower loan rates, higher savings dividends, and reduced fees. This member-first philosophy can be particularly valuable for families looking to stretch their budget further.
